Manipal Health IPO opens July 29; issue aims to raise Rs 9,275 crore through listing.
Bengaluru-based Manipal Health Enterprises, which runs the Manipal Hospitals network, will open its maiden public issue for subscription on July 29. The IPO has been fixed in the price band of Rs 560-590 per share.

Backed by Temasek and Ranjan Pai, the healthcare company plans to raise Rs 9,275 crore through the IPO. The issue comprises a fresh issue of Rs 8,000 crore and an offer-for-sale (OFS) of 2.16 crore equity shares worth Rs 1,275.2 crore.

Imperius Healthcare Investments and Manipal Education and Medical Group India, along with investors TPG SG Magazine, Seventy Second Investment Company, Ammar Sdn Bhd, Novo Holdings Invest Asia and Phoenix Bear Investments, will sell shares through the OFS.


The anchor book will open for one day on July 28, ahead of the public issue, which will remain open until July 31. The IPO share allotment is expected to be finalised by August 3, with Manipal Health Enterprises scheduled to list on the stock exchanges on August 5.

The company has reserved shares worth Rs 15 crore for its employees. Eligible employees will be offered the shares at a discount of Rs 56 per share to the final offer price. The minimum bid size for other investors is 25 equity shares, with bids thereafter allowed in multiples of 25 shares.

Manipal Hospitals describes itself as the largest pan-India multispecialty hospital network by bed capacity and the second largest hospital chain by number of hospitals. The network operates 49 hospitals with more than 12,600 beds across over 24 cities.

Of the net proceeds from the fresh issue, Rs 5,378 crore will be used to repay loans. Another Rs 574 crore has been earmarked for the acquisition of a minority stake in its step-down subsidiary, Sahyadri Hospitals. The remaining funds will be used for general corporate purposes.

Kotak Mahindra Capital Company, Axis Capital, Goldman Sachs (India) Securities, Jefferies India, JP Morgan India, UBS Securities India and DBS Bank India have been appointed as merchant bankers to manage the Manipal Hospitals IPO.
